How Wally Hebert's OPS Compares to Similar Players

Wally Hebert posted a career OPS of .611, below the league average of .725 — a level that fell short of typical league production. Across 4 seasons, the OPS arc showed a disappointing start, with limited data making longer-term conclusions premature. With 4 seasons of data, the OPS arc was below league norms — too limited for reliable trend analysis. Significant season-to-season variance characterizes the OPS profile — ranging from .419 to .982 — though the career average fell below league norms.
